A multi agency rescue took place this afternoon after reports were received of a horse stuck in mud at the Salt Marshes on Walney.
A spokesperson said:
"Teams worked tiresly to firstly retrieve the horse from the mud, and then worked to get the horse to stand and eventually walk.
"It was a tense four hours as to whether the horse would make it but we are all glad to report the horse is safely in the care of a local horse owner.
"The community from the surrounding area all pulled together for the horse, including the local farmer with his tractor, local riding school all alongside a trained Equine Vet for the full duration of the rescue.
